How Common Is The Last Name Corya? popularity and diffusion
Corya is the 975,866th most frequently occurring family name in the world It is held by around 1 in 27,500,173 people. It is mostly found in The Americas, where 99 percent of Corya are found; 95 percent are found in North America and 95 percent are found in Anglo-North America. Corya is also the 2,136,160th most frequently occurring first name in the world, held by 25 people.
This last name is most frequent in The United States, where it is carried by 252 people, or 1 in 1,438,329. In The United States it is most numerous in: Indiana, where 72 percent are found, Texas, where 5 percent are found and Arizona, where 4 percent are found. Other than The United States it occurs in 4 countries. It is also found in Argentina, where 3 percent are found and Brazil, where 1 percent are found.
Corya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Corya has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people who held the Corya surname increased 514 percent between 1880 and 2014.
